    William Rancic (/ ˈ r æ n s ɪ k / RAN-sick; born May 16, 1971) [1] is an American entrepreneur who was the first candidate hired by The Trump Organization at the conclusion of the first season of Donald Trump's reality television show The Apprentice. He is married to E! News host Giuliana Rancic and currently resides in Chicago, Illinois. [2]

    The Apprentice is a reality talent game show franchise that originally aired in 2004 in the United States.. Created by American-based British producer Mark Burnett, the show depicts contestants from around the country with various professional backgrounds in an elimination-style competition to become an apprentice to a businessman.
